YG's Continued 'Silence' on Jennie and V's Dating Rumors Despite Recent Reversals on Rosé and Kang Dong-won
BLACKPINK's Jennie and BTS's V have remained silent amidst repeated dating rumors. This response is unlike the denial of the dating rumors involving BLACKPINK's Rosé and actor Kang Dong-won, where YG Entertainment asserted "it's not true."
Recently, a video suggesting a date between V and Jennie has circulated online. The video, captured in Paris, France, shows a hat-wearing couple holding hands and walking together.
Especially noticeable is the presence of individuals looking like staff members following the couple, leading netizens to speculate that the pair in the video are indeed V and Jennie.
However, both V's and Jennie's respective agencies have not made any official statements concerning this matter. This stance is consistent with their previous silence since dating rumors first emerged due to a sighting in Jeju Island last May.
Last year, when Jennie and V's private photos were leaked, YG Entertainment declared that the photos circulated online were released illegally without their consent. They vowed to take legal action but made no mention of the dating rumors.
Throughout this time, YG Entertainment has been avoiding making official statements not only about Jennie and V, but also other artists including Lee Chan-hyuk, fromis_9's Lee Sae-rom, and G-Dragon and Japanese model Kiko Mizuhara, citing "the artists' private lives."
However, the company firmly denied rumors involving BLACKPINK's Jisoo and Son Heung-min, and 2NE1's CL and Winner's Song Min-ho, labeling them 'groundless.'
Moreover, last month, YG Entertainment initially stated that they could not confirm the rumors about BLACKPINK's Rosé and Kang Dong-won, but reversed their position half a day later, denying the rumors. This seems to have been an attempt to protect Rosé and Kang Dong-won, who were facing humiliation due to the '16-year age gap' rumor.
Given these precedents, netizens are interpreting YG Entertainment's stance on "the artists' private lives" as an implicit acknowledgment of the romantic relationship.
